Adverbs
An adverb adds to the meaning of a verb answering the questions how,when, where etc. They can be
:(singular words (slowly) or phrases (in the zoo
(?He drives slowly (How does he drive
(?She gets up early (When does she get up
(?They saw many animals in the zoo (Where did they see the animals
